Transaction 653328e1b141e0414f79596a191508b9759ca51ee682f3a006bbd3c28a859431
1 Input
1 Output
-
653328e1b141e0414f79596a191508b9759ca51ee682f3a006bbd3c28a859431:0
- value
- 59173955
- script pubkey
- OP_0 OP_PUSHBYTES_20 99874a125afecbdf46a1e9589617d0c2b1ff37cd
- address
- bc1qnxr55yj6lm9a734pa9vfv97sc2cl7d7daullj8